A conveniently located golf course for people living in Scarborough. As a senior, I find this golf course is not only affordable, but also a great way to keep fit and to keep playing golf until the body says stop. Patrons playing in the morning are mostly senior folks, so it can be quite slow at times. The afternoons and weekends could be more suitable for the younger golfers and working folks who prefer a faster pace. The greens and fairways are generally well maintained by the City crew, however, unfortunately carts are liberally rented out even in inclement weather days and since there no cart paths for motorized vehicles, the fairways could take a beating after rainy days. Also, I find the wardens here are too friendly and do not monitor interlopers using the practice net and pitch/put areas at the inconvenience of paying patrons.
